在Java8中,可以使用for循环将自定义对象添加到数组列表n次。下面是一个完善且全面的答案:
在Java中,for循环是一种常用的控制流语句,用于重复执行一段代码。要将自定义对象添加到数组列表n次,可以按照以下步骤进行操作:
public class Person {
private String name;
private int age;
public Person(String name, int age) {
this.name = name;
this.age = age;
}
// Getters and setters
// ...
}
import java.util.ArrayList;
public class Main {
public static void main(String[] args) {
ArrayList<Person> personList = new ArrayList<>();
}
}
import java.util.ArrayList;
public class Main {
public static void main(String[] args) {
ArrayList<Person> personList = new ArrayList<>();
int n = 5; // 添加对象的次数
for (int i = 0; i < n; i++) {
Person person = new Person("John", 25); // 创建一个新的自定义对象
personList.add(person); // 将对象添加到数组列表中
}
}
}
在这个例子中,我们将名为"John"的Person对象添加到数组列表中5次。
import java.util.ArrayList;
public class Main {
public static void main(String[] args) {
ArrayList<Person> personList = new ArrayList<>();
int n = 5; // 添加对象的次数
for (int i = 0; i < n; i++) {
Person person = new Person("John", 25); // 创建一个新的自定义对象
personList.add(person); // 将对象添加到数组列表中
}
// 遍历数组列表并打印每个对象的属性
for (Person person : personList) {
System.out.println("Name: " + person.getName());
System.out.println("Age: " + person.getAge());
}
}
}
这样,就可以通过for循环将自定义对象添加到数组列表n次,并验证对象是否成功添加。
对于这个问题,腾讯云提供了多个与Java开发相关的产品和服务,例如:
请注意,以上仅为示例,你可以根据实际需求选择适合的腾讯云产品和服务。
领取专属 10元无门槛券
手把手带您无忧上云